Description: This impressionist oil on canvas appears to be set in the Carmel Valley with a vanishing road flanked by several houses dwarfed by the rising slope of the surrounding hills. It is signed lower right: “E. M. Heath” and titled on verso: “The Valley Road”.

Edda Maxwell Heath (1874-1972), American artist, studied at the New York School of Art, Pratt Institute, Adelphi College, and privately with William M. Chase, Arthur Dove, Robert Henri, and Frank DuMond. While in New York, Heath painted political portraits of Woodrow Wilson, William H. Taft, and Theodore Roosevelt. In 1928, she moved to Carmel, California, where she became active in the local art scene.
